..that kid who hung around to finally get both the Bucher & Babich autographs was a persistent one of a kind--that is a 1936 R313 National Chicle Premium "Fine Pens"....the Furillo is a standard fifties Dormand postcard , the Drysdale is a Mitock And Sons Plastichrome Colourpicture postcard.. the Gil Hodges is a, I think, 1952? Schedule Of Home Games (with instructions on "How To Get To Ebbets Field" on the back ), and finally there's my great grand-uncle-in-law Leo Carillo's old business buddy 'Fresco' Thompson in a Phillies uniform on a 1929 Kashin ; he was high up the L.A. Dodgers organization after the despicable flight to Chavez Ravine...some old guys still spit and swear when you bring that up....
